FDA wants more information on Centocor cancer drug Trabectedin 2:33 PM 9/14/2009
Bizjournals.com
Centocor Ortho Biotech subsidiary of Johnson & Johnson seeks US FDA approval for Trabectedin to be administered in combination with Doxil to treat women with relapsed ovarian cancer. The agency requested overall survival data and additional clinical pharmacology studies. ...

Myriad Drug Reduces HIV as Much as 50-Fold in Study 1:44 PM 9/14/2009
Bloomberg
Myriad Pharmaceuticals Inc’s experimental AIDS drug bevirimat dimeglumine cut the virus as much as 50-fold in two weeks. Maturation inhibitors prevent the virus from developing into a form capable of infecting other healthy cells. ...

Regeneron, Sanofi drug fails against pancreatic cancer 3:42 PM 9/11/2009
Reuters
Sanofi-Aventis and Regeneron Pharmaceuticals said they had halted the trial of aflibercept for treatment of pancreatic cancer. It was not effective. Phase III trials of aflibercept will continue against metastatic colorectal, metastatic prostate, and non-small cell lung cancers. ...
